Emiliana - Biodynamics in Chile
Emiliana is a winery in Chile founded by Rafael and José Guilisasti. At the end of the 90s, they recognized the trend towards organic wine and jumped on the bandwagon. Together with visionary winemaker Álvaro Espinoza, they began to transform a conventional Chilean winery into a 100% organic and biodynamic winery, with the firm goal of producing wines of the highest quality while respecting people and the environment. After more than 2 decades, what started as a dream is now a complete product portfolio with national and international awards.

founded in 1998, it would be another 5 years before Emiliana 's first wines appeared on the market. The time until then was paved with the development of the vineyards and the necessary organic certification of the same. in 2006 they even managed to obtain the strict Demeter certification for the wine Gê . The further period is marked by the steep ascent with several awards of Winery of the Year in Chile, Fairtrade and other certifications.
The vineyards of Emiliana
Today, Emiliana owns several vineyards in the most important wine-growing areas of Chile. They extend over the following valleys:
- Limarí Valley
- Casablanca Valley
- Colchagua Valley
- Cachapoa Valley
- Maipo Valley
- Bío-Bío Valley

This diversity gives Emiliana a wide range to provide the ideal terroir for each wine, be it the white varieties, which are mainly grown in the Limarí and Casablanca Valleys, or the reds, which mainly benefit from the climatic conditions in Colchagua or Cachapoa.
Key points of the organic viticulture of Emiliana
The vineyards are optimized in the sense of organic viticulture, they have a much higher biodiversity than conventionally managed vineyards, which again activates the soil and ensures better growth of the plants. Moreover, due to the prohibition of synthetic pesticides, water is not contaminated, the soil, thanks to its high content of organic material, acquires the ability to retain more water, which also reduces water consumption. The erosion of the soil is also reduced by the natural fauna and flora in the vineyards.
